人工智慧(AI)結合物聯網(IoT)的AIoT是近年最熱門的趨勢,勢必帶動如半導體、邊緣運算、5G網路、智慧車輛等相關技術領域的創新發展,引領第四波科技創新,迎接智慧時代的到來。為培養學生掌握IoT就業技能與研究機會,本課程分別從物聯網的整體概念、通訊系統和實務應用等面向,引領學生具備發展 AIoT的重要觀念與技術,進而構想設計出可解決產業或生活問題的IoT方案。本課程採理論與實作並用,透過實際操作與討論,設計與發想相關應用。AIoT of Artificial Intelligence (AI) Compound Network (IoT) is the hottest trend in recent years. It will inevitably lead to innovative development in related technology fields such as semiconductors, edge computing, 5G networks, smart cars, etc., to lead the fourth wave of technological innovation and welcome the arrival of the smart era. In order to cultivate students to master IoT skills and research opportunities, this course leads students to develop important concepts and technologies for AIoT from the overall concept, communication system and practical applications of the Internet, and then designs IoT solutions that can solve industry or life problems. This course is used in theory and practice, and through actual operations and discussions, design and design related applications.
